Hrithik Roshan and Priyanka Chopra have won Best Actor and Best Actress respectively at the 54th Filmfare Awards, Bollywood's equivalent of the Oscar.

Chopra scooped Best Actress In a Leading Role for her part in Fashion.

Other nominees for the award were Aishwarya Rai - Jodhaa Akbar, Anushka Sharma - Rab Ne Bana Di Jodi, Asin Thottumkal - Ghajini, and Kajol - U Me Aur Hum.

Roshan won Best Actor In a Leading Role for his part in Jodhaa Akbar.

Other nominees for the award were Aamir Khan - Ghajini, Abhishek Bachchan - Dostana, Akshay Kumar - Sinng Is Kinng, Shah Rukh Khan - Rab Ne Bana Di Jodi, and Naseeruddin Shah - A Wednesday!

The Best Director award went to Ashutosh Gowariker for Jodhaa Akbar.

Jodhaa Akbar was also named Best Film.
